Australia reassures countries after attack on Chinese consulate

Australian authorities on July 23 condemned the incident in which a group of Tibetan protesters stormed the Chinese Consulate General in Sydney the day before.

In a press release, the Australian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ade also reaffirmed the government’s commitment to protecting diplomatic missions in the country. The release stated: “The Australian Government has a responsibility to protect the safety and dignity of foreign diplomatic and consular missions and condemns all forms of violent protests.”

Previously on July 22, a group of Tibetan extremists, while protesting in front of the Chinese Consulate General in Sydney, took advantage of the open gate when a truck passed by, rushed into the front yard of the consulate, one person climbed the flagpole and pulled down the Chinese flag.

Australian police quickly intervened, arresting about 10 people, including 8 people charged with trespassing.

China has asked Australian authorities to prosecute these people according to the laws of the host country./.
